Tasks
- Literature Review: Conduct an in-depth research of battery component properties under tensile testing, focusing on thin polymer films, thin metal foils, and multilayer structures (porous active material and metal foil)
- Simulation of Tensile Tests: Model tensile test geometries in LS-Dyna utilizing 2D and 3D geometries.
- Development and Refinement of Material Models: Choose and refine material models by aligning simulations with experimental tensile test configurations.
- Verification of Material Models: Design and execute verification experiments and simulations to ensure model reliability and accuracy
- Optimizing the Simulation Models for ANNs: Define and implement optimized output data structures to facilitate the creation of training datasets for surrogate material models based on neural networks.
